JPDCL conducts inspections on pilot feeder, imposes over Rs 1 lakh penalty

Excelsior Correspondent
JAMMU, Dec 24: On the directions of MD JPDCL Shiv Anant Tayal, Jammu Power Distribution Corporation Limited (JPDCL) Gangyal led by PD Singh Executive Engineer, Electric Division-II, Gandhi Nagar AEE Nitin Mahajan carried out massive drive to disconnect illegal connections at Greater Kailash.
As per official spokesman, it was informed that a total of 50 inspections were conducted and 22 defaulters were identified and a total of 42 KW load was revised. The consumers were advised to enhance their load according to the electric equipment installed at their premise so that appropriate capacity distribution transformers could be installed in their vicinity. A total of penalty amounting to Rs 1,32,222 was imposed on the erring consumers.
Various restaurants and commercial establishments were also inspected during the drive and the meter readings of those installations were checked to ensure complete transparency. People of the area were sensitized towards paying electricity bills so that the deficit of power revenue could be increased.
